Police officer is run over in Campo Grande - MS

Submitted on 02/24/2024 by: observador747
play again watch more videos like this one And the Beat Goes On... Train Dump woman jump to death DEPRAVED HUMANS Can't Swim? Then Jump In The Deep End! Woman behind the wheel Dashcam Car VS Easyrider High Voltage Games In China
Accident Brazil 46,781 views

Tags:

You must be logged in to view comments. Click HERE to register.